Volume checks allow you to machine learning maintain a excessive efficiency level by preserving your system’s response time within a suitable restrict, regardless of a potential increase in information quantity. Volume testing is an expensive task that requires additional setup and specialized expertise. The volume testing is executed manually as properly as with the assistance of some automation tools to check the system performance. In this part, we are going to perceive Volume testing, which helps us to verify the conduct of an application by inserting an enormous volume of the load in phrases of data. Volume testing evaluates the system’s performance and scalability by subjecting it to vital knowledge.
Software Program And High Quality Assurance Testing Services
Volume testing is an essential a part of guaranteeing your software can deal with huge knowledge hundreds whereas maintaining performance and reliability. Let us imagine that there is software with a specific measurement of its database. Now, we wish to take a look at its efficiency when exposed to a high volume of information. A pattern file might be created and then the software shall be examined with that high-volume file to analyze volume test its behavior.
Exploring Types Of Volume Testing With Practical Examples
To make certain your product is well-protected from data-volume-induced downtimes and crashes, request a team of QA professionals, with a ready-to-deploy volume testing checklist. To get a better understanding of using volume testing for websites, apps, and net software projects, listed beneath are a couple of quantity testing examples that illustrate how it’s used in actual life. So we can say that volume testing provide the proper in-depth tuning answer and the companies. As with another type of testing, this one is used for error identification and elimination, comparing precise and anticipated outcomes to enhance quality and reduce errors throughout a growth course of. If we speak about extra particular goals of quantity testing, we should always mention the following.
Leveraging Industry Standards And Benchmarks
It is simply needed for purposes that have to deal with huge quantities of knowledge. The primary benefit of using the volume testing instruments is that we can execute the exams at evening, and due to that, the team members or the opposite teams will not be affected by the info volume of the Database. As in comparability with different classes of performance testing, quantity testing deals with large knowledge volumes. The next goal of implementing the quantity testing is to measures the system’s performance under low and medium hundreds to ensure it works. Volume testing prepares the system for dealing with excessive knowledge hundreds (e.g. when a set of branches are attached to the system).
Quality Assurance And Software Program Testing Firm
Again, volume testing can help the shop determine and put together for probably issues lengthy before the precise day of sale. If any check beginner tries to perform the quantity testing, they need to use some device and carry out some take a look at case, which will help us perceive the concept of quantity testing earlier than utilizing it in real-time. Another volume testing software is JdbcSlim, where the database statements and queries are simply built-in into Slim FitNesse testing. It primarily emphasis maintaining the configuration, check information, and SQL commands distinctly. We can consider the system response time as we know that the Volume testing is productive, and it helps the organization executives to substantiate that software program efficiency is not interrupted.
- However, the function that outstands for this platform is the means it prepares the software program system for real-life eventualities, and detects bottlenecks at a very early stage of development.
- A well-oiled software program improvement process incorporates a number of kinds of exams in order that engineering groups can detect and handle issues quickly — ideally through the improvement phase, earlier than they attain clients and influence enterprise objectives.
- By revealing areas where resiliency could be improved, or areas the place existing plans want optimization – corresponding to your information backups–volume testing can prevent the pitfalls of a knowledge loss situation.
- Stress testing is done to examine the system’s robustness by feeding it the utmost variety of customers and knowledge which surpasses the threshold limit.
- By understanding and implementing volume testing, you equip your software to deal with real-world challenges simply, guaranteeing a strong and reliable consumer expertise.
- The programmer additionally has to deal with managing the information that bumped as an end result of standard testing conferences.
It is another user-friendly volume testing tool that may be operated by anybody who knows SQL Language. Analyzing how your system responds to massive volumes of information is amongst the core objectives of quantity testing. The point is to proactively detect indicators that will point out possible downtimes and system failures, similar to lagging. Identifying these areas early provides you with the chance to deal with any weak spots before they turn into larger issues. No matter how a lot stress an utility is beneath, it should keep a high response time. Exceeding a sure threshold should set off a reevaluation of your system design.
Volume Tests are often most acceptable for Messaging, Batch, and Conversion processing sort conditions. Find out if your software program solution offers an enticing consumer expertise. Be positive to create knowledge sets of varying sizes, formats, and complexities to simulate totally different real-world scenarios. This article covers every little thing you need to know about quantity testing, from ideas and best practices to methods and instruments.
For instance, testing the music site behavior when there are tens of millions of user to download the music. Sometimes, a problem on the frontend is noticeable similar to when the page signifies an error because it shows a 404 page, which may happen due to wrong or lacking knowledge. And the applying will crash, or the data couldn’t load efficiently, which trigger problems for the customers. It is required to certify that the system is not vulnerable to overflow or knowledge security points.
Before we understand the necessity for volume testing, we’ll see one instance of volume testing. And the Volume testing offers understandings to developers, which helps them forecast how much knowledge the system can proceed with with none failure. This is why there are some things to at all times keep in mind when starting a volume testing.
It could be very crucial when the product is required to scale up when using it in real-time. Nonetheless, it’s equally necessary as any functional testing to understand the nature of the product. Volume Testing is a category of software testing, performed to test a software software with an enormous volume of information.
We’ll verify the integrity of your utility after recent code adjustments. Help users fall in love with your cell app with our texting experience. Stay ahead of the rising Internet of Things market with well timed testing. Outsource your testing needs to a staff of consultants with relevant expertise. Established in 2018, Inevitable Infotech is the brainchild of technocrats having over a decade’s expertise in constructing smart IT solutions.
It checks the system’s capability to manage large quantities of data without compromising functionality or person expertise. Let’s dive in and put together your application to handle huge knowledge hundreds with ease. By adhering to these finest practices, teams can significantly improve the effectiveness of their volume testing efforts, leading to robust, scalable, and high-performing software merchandise. Then you’ll have the ability to analyze your findings and make adjustments to your software based on what you be taught. Lastly, you can repeat the process to confirm whether or not your changes have improved your system’s efficiency.
A pattern file of an supposed dimension can then be created and used to test the applying’s performance to have the ability to test the performance. Volume exams cowl a variety of operations and infrastructure components — databases, online techniques, file exchanges, file systems, and system reminiscence. In addition to traditional quantity testing, using an API load testing tool may help teams validate API performance beneath increased knowledge hundreds, guaranteeing that every one system parts work in harmony. Validating such a extensive range of elements helps testers achieve the following goals. Volume testing is a key player in verifying the scalability of methods.
Join me as we explore the world of software program testing and high quality assurance, empowering you to ship outstanding leads to your projects. It is noticed and analyzed if the software program can store knowledge correctly in it, or not. But during a sale event, the site visitors will increase 10 times reaching 40k-50k users visiting every single day. One part of this person is buying a protracted list of items, another part is just searching by way of, after which there is a third part who are returning or canceling their orders. All of those actions are happening concurrently on the e-commerce platform.
This involves simulating a realistic consumer load to determine any points related to system sources, response time, and overall efficiency. Once the necessary adjustments have been made, re-run your volume tests to substantiate that the problems have been resolved and that your software is now more sturdy and capable of dealing with large knowledge hundreds. Be positive to cowl numerous features of your software program, corresponding to efficiency, scalability, and reliability, underneath large information masses. Addressing these challenges head-on with strategic options streamlines the amount testing course of and enhances the overall high quality and reliability of the tested software program. The cause HammerDB makes it our first recommendation is because it’s absolutely transparent enterprise score software program that comes with no virtual user restrictions at all! Additionally, it is supported by numerous databases like Oracle, SQL, PostgreSQL, MYSQL, and extra.
Transform Your Business With AI Software Development Solutions https://www.globalcloudteam.com/ — be successful, be the first!